Test the access thoroughly during fittings. Bring a nursing bra and practice the entire feeding motion. Any dress that requires complicated maneuvering will create problems during the actual event.

Dress length dramatically affects functionality during wedding events. The wrong length creates mobility issues, safety concerns, and practical problems when managing baby care.
are beautiful yet become a problem for breastfeeding mothers. Long skirts complicate the task of going up and down the stairs, carrying the babies, and diaper bags. When they are planned in beach or outdoor places, they increase these challenges.
dresses provide better practicality for most nursing mothers. These lengths allow free movement, easy sitting and standing, and clear visibility of surroundings.
Consider the venue and activities when choosing the length. Garden parties, beach ceremonies, and venues with stairs favor shorter hemlines. Formal evening receptions might accommodate longer styles better.
Sort through the selected length of your attire and wear it for long hours in the house. Use steps, sit in different chairs, and train position to carry a baby to make sure that the dress can be worn in real life.

Being up-front with the bride will help avert a distressing misunderstanding and provide satisfaction to all parties. The majority of all brides desire a happy and comfortable wedding party, and the latter must know certain needs.
early in the planning process. Present solutions rather than just problems by researching nursing-friendly bridesmaid dresses in the bride’s chosen color palette. Show how functionality can align with her aesthetic vision.
serve double duty as nursing covers and style elements. Many brides appreciate this addition because it adds layering and visual interest to photos while solving practical problems.
Consider offering to wear the same color in a different style that accommodates nursing needs. The method ensures group solidarity and, at the same time, keeps individuals comfortable and functional.
Keep in mind that flexibility is a two-way rule. Be prepared to trade off certain style elements in favor of keeping strictly drawn boundaries regarding necessary functionality requirements.
